Bit ranty but here are the issues with one ui 7 I've encountered in the first few hours of use.

How do I maintain the old media player behavior? That is: swipe down once and hit pause. That is all. Currently I swipe down a single time (already set to combined) and I see media player for YouTube for example when media is playing only if live notifications is enabled. That's my status bar space and that is distracting, so no I don't want my Samsung to be a dynamic island or whatever. Or I can swipe down twice to get the media controls. I am aware you can show the device control button but that is again a second input after swiping down which does not match one ui 6.

 I literally just want to swipe down and see media controls but also not have the apple dynamic island **bleep** on the top.

Other obvious problems:

Select text and an AI button comes up with no way to disable. Get that useless nonsense out of here. Unsure why it happens on only some text sections.

Tap an empty text input section and WRITING ASSIST comes up. No thanks, I can speak for myself. Writing assist is disabled? Then I should not be seeing this popup anywhere. 

Battery percentage can be turned off but battery icon cannot, ie you cannot have battery presented to the user as text only. The legally distinct apple icon is very ugly and makes the text hard to read.

Do not disturb has a disturbing white circle in the top right at all times which defeats the purpose entirely for me. Some people need to be reminded that it's on. I don't. 

Screenshot overlay button alignment has been arbitrarily changed. They really don't care how much muscle memory people have built up for certain actions like cropping a screenshot. The TAGS button still cannot be removed. The crop button is in the corner as if that isn't going to be the most used button. No good lock type control for this interface is very frustrating. I would literally only keep crop and share. 

Cannot remove Smart View, Modes, Nearby Devices or Device Control toggles from the supposedly configurable second swipe on notification center. You can move them up and down. Except I have no use for this. It is cluttering up the interface for no reason. Let me hide the controls that I don't use. The software is not evolving in ways that represent a positive change to me and this is a prime example. 

Swiping down twice on notifications does not show all configured controls. Third swipe down is required to show the rest of the controls. Yet they will force all the other aspects on screen that you may not use. For me it's literally just three more controls that take up a single row that they don't want to show me anymore. 

App switcher could be more sensitive to left and right swipes. It was obviously too sensitive before. This needs a setting in good lock/task changer or otherwise. 

Notification content text is too small. The title of notification is a little too small but the actual message content for the notification is extremely small. 

Clock text is bold in the status bar. I don't know why. My font choice has not changed.

For your first complaint here is what I suggest. Turn off live notifications, then set the notification pull down back to separate, you can select which side you want the quick settings menu to pull down on with the toggle below separate/together after changing to separate. You will have one pull on the preferred side to get to the media player.

If having separate swipe is not an option how about a widget for the media app you are using. I have a 1X4 widget for set up at the top of my home screen for Samsung Music, I have live notifications turned off, I have also turned on control music from the lock screen(Samsung Music app has this) which gives me a full size player while music is playing. Drawback when playing music is that it takes a second swipe to see the lock screen if you vies notifications on there, this of course is only when music is playing. Here is a screenshot of Samsung Music widget on my S24.

skibik_0-1745633689496.jpeg

 

The battery icon is unappealing. I was on the Beta for One UI 7 and it was one of my complaints, a few of us complained about this and we also mentioned it was hard to read. The developers made it 10% or 20% larger, didn't do anything for the look though. Hopefully a change will be made for One UI 8.

Swiping down a third time on notification doesn't show all configured controls. Didn't know there was a 3rd page. I do notice if I add every single button to the control panel or whatever that is called then it requires a third pull down but does a person really need every single button on that list added to that box. I don't even use all of them. Maybe try adding the 6 most used ones on the notifications panel, remove those from that control box and then start removing the ones you are not going to use. That box can hold 8 before needing to be swiped down. I would start by removing everyone and then add what you actually are using. Take screen shot can be added to the Edge Panel, but not much else can be. If you feel the need for all of them in that box then you have to resort to an extra swipe to see them all.
